PHPackages                             jikan-me/jikan -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[API Development](/categories/api)
4. /
5. jikan-me/jikan

ActiveLibrary[API Development](/categories/api)

jikan-me/jikan
==============

Jikan is an unofficial MyAnimeList API

v4.0.13(4mo ago)1.0k28.1k↓43.8%107[11 issues](https://github.com/jikan-me/jikan/issues)[1 PRs](https://github.com/jikan-me/jikan/pulls)2MITPHPPHP ^8.0CI passing

Since Sep 14Pushed 2mo ago22 watchersCompare

[ Source](https://github.com/jikan-me/jikan)[ Packagist](https://packagist.org/packages/jikan-me/jikan)[ Patreon](https://www.patreon.com/jikan)[ RSS](/packages/jikan-me-jikan/feed)WikiDiscussions master Synced 1mo ago

READMEChangelog (10)Dependencies (9)Versions (167)Used By (2)

[![Jikan](https://camo.githubusercontent.com/9daccc3094faf0feea58448821eb1cd3966edcfb0b30312fed2bb0ee09e8280d/68747470733a2f2f692e696d6775722e636f6d2f6363783370786f2e706e67)](#jikan---unofficial-myanimelistnet-php-api)

Jikan - Unofficial MyAnimeList.net PHP API
==========================================

[](#jikan---unofficial-myanimelistnet-php-api)

[![build](https://github.com/jikan-me/jikan/actions/workflows/tests.yaml/badge.svg?branch=master)](https://github.com/jikan-me/jikan/actions/workflows/tests.yaml) [![stable](https://camo.githubusercontent.com/d6ae8756dba9c813bda03c0786dd557d2cc38f6d900f3360b0a159814509e327/68747470733a2f2f696d672e736869656c64732e696f2f7061636b61676973742f762f6a696b616e2d6d652f6a696b616e2e7376673f7374796c653d666c6174)](https://packagist.org/packages/jikan-me/jikan) [![Average time to resolve an issue](https://camo.githubusercontent.com/939e73bc150d6fa84ddfa37e8ee6959bffa469a59b4ae1bf9b3efa100ba8342f/687474703a2f2f697369746d61696e7461696e65642e636f6d2f62616467652f7265736f6c7574696f6e2f6a696b616e2d6d652f6a696b616e2e737667)](http://isitmaintained.com/project/jikan-me/jikan "Average time to resolve an issue") [![Percentage of issues still open](https://camo.githubusercontent.com/73e657bbe38367dc0079878f68e4143d2030a56b719adaa2a696f71e9192845e/687474703a2f2f697369746d61696e7461696e65642e636f6d2f62616467652f6f70656e2f6a696b616e2d6d652f6a696b616e2e737667)](http://isitmaintained.com/project/jikan-me/jikan "Percentage of issues still open") ![stable](https://camo.githubusercontent.com/b57bf7e769037efc1c7286bc5eb75992a4df8a62e039f4e462784384449d75a3/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048502d253545253230382e302d626c75652e7376673f7374796c653d666c6174) [![Discord Server](https://camo.githubusercontent.com/1e96297191cfde67c00600b3eeab8bb7037ead7bb05c71b7f0174388168ed775/68747470733a2f2f696d672e736869656c64732e696f2f646973636f72642f3436303439313038383030343930373032392e7376673f7374796c653d666c6174266c6f676f3d646973636f7264)](http://discord.jikan.moe)

Jikan is a PHP API for [MyAnimeList.net](https://myanimelist.net). It scrapes the website to satisfy the need for API functionality that MyAnimeList.net lacks.

The raison d'être of Jikan is to assist developers easily get the data they need for their apps and projects without having to depend on the lackluster official API, unstable APIs, or sidetracking their projects to develop parsers.

The word *Jikan* literally translates to *Time* in Japanese (**時間**). And that's what this API saves you of. ;)

**Notice**: Jikan does not support authenticated requests. You can not update your lists.

Getting Started
---------------

[](#getting-started)

VersionSupportPHPLumen/Laravel`^4` (master)✅ New features![8.1](https://camo.githubusercontent.com/deca8d30fa155c85bbe7b6d7b54c605df76a4fa95ad0e236e72fec675e8ec2e3/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048502d253545253230382e312d626c75652e7376673f7374796c653d666c6174)`^9`,`^10`[`^3`](https://github.com/jikan-me/jikan/releases/tag/v3.3.2)❌ No longer maintained or supported![8.0](https://camo.githubusercontent.com/b57bf7e769037efc1c7286bc5eb75992a4df8a62e039f4e462784384449d75a3/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048502d253545253230382e302d626c75652e7376673f7374796c653d666c6174)`^8`, `^9`[`^2`](https://github.com/jikan-me/jikan/tree/2.19.4)❌ No longer maintained or supported![stable](https://camo.githubusercontent.com/cf43ac331c2dce1976f81aecb00e64eb85a39b5be70e9aff96d817983baeffe2/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048502d253545253230372e312d626c75652e7376673f7374796c653d666c6174)`^6`[`~1`](https://github.com/jikan-me/jikan/tree/1.16.3)❌ No longer maintained or supported![stable](https://camo.githubusercontent.com/278aab75c1cae90c95fdc7b0536179f8d19dad0a9be44e205ca939abafbcf918/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f5048502d253545253230372e302d626c75652e7376673f7374796c653d666c6174)`5.5.*`1. `composer require jikan-me/jikan ^4`
2. [Documentation](http://docs.jikan.moe)

Jikan REST API
==============

[](#jikan-rest-api)

A REST API service is available as well

- **[REST API DOCUMENTATION](https://jikan.docs.apiary.io)**
- **[Apps/Projects using the REST API](https://jikan.moe/showcase)**
- **[Host the REST API yourself](https://github.com/jikan-me/jikan-rest)**

Wrappers
--------

[](#wrappers)

LanguageWrappersJavaScript[JikanJS](https://github.com/zuritor/jikanjs) by ZuritorJava[Jikan4java](https://github.com/Doomsdayrs/Jikan4java) by Doomsdayrs
[reactive-jikan](https://github.com/SandroHc/reactive-jikan) by Sandro Marques
[Jaikan](https://github.com/ShindouMihou/Jaikan) by Shindou MihouPython[JikanPy](https://github.com/abhinavk99/jikanpy) by Abhinav KasamsettyDeno[Jikan.js](https://github.com/RPDJF/Jikan.js) by RPDJFNode.js[jikan-node](https://github.com/xy137/jikan-node) by xy137
[jikan-nodejs](https://github.com/ribeirogab/jikan-nodejs) by ribeirogabTypeScript[jikants](https://github.com/Julien-Broyard/jikants) by Julien Broyard
[jikan-client](https://github.com/javi11/jikan-client) by Javier Blanco
[myanimelist-wrapper](https://github.com/firrthecreator/myanimelist-wrapper) by Firr, The CreatorPHP[jikan-php](https://github.com/janvernieuwe/jikan-jikanPHP) by Jan Vernieuwe.NET[Jikan.net](https://github.com/Ervie/jikan.net) by ErvieGo[jikan-go](https://github.com/darenliang/jikan-go) by Daren Liang
[jikan2go](https://github.com/nokusukun/jikan2go) by nokusukunRuby[Jikan.rb](https://github.com/Zerocchi/jikan.rb) by ZerocchiDart[jikan-dart](https://github.com/charafau/jikan-dart) by Rafal WacholKotlin[JikanKt](https://github.com/GSculerlor/JikanKt) by Ganedra Afrasya[Add your wrapper here](https://github.com/jikan-me/jikan/edit/master/readme.md)

[View RoadMap](https://github.com/orgs/jikan-me/projects/3)

Running Tests
=============

[](#running-tests)

PHPUnit
-------

[](#phpunit)

`php vendor/bin/phpunit`

GrumPHP
-------

[](#grumphp)

PHPCS, PHPLint &amp; PHPUnit

`php vendor/bin/grumphp run`

---

Backers
=======

[](#backers)

A huge thank you to all our Patrons! 🙏 This project wouldn't be running without your support.

We have a free [REST API service](https://jikan.moe), if you wish to support us you can [become a Patron!](https://patreon.com/jikan)

### Sugoi (すごい) Patrons

[](#sugoi-すごい-patrons)

- [Jared Allard (jaredallard)](https://github.com/jaredallard)
- [hugonun (hug\_onun)](https://twitter.com/hug_onun)

### Patrons

[](#patrons)

- Aaron Treinish
- Abdelhafid Achtaou
- Aika Fujiwara
- Bobby Williams
- Cesar Irad Mendoza
- CrafterSama
- Fro116
- Jason Weatherly
- Jesse
- Kururin
- Purplepinapples
- Ryo Ando
- Sakamotodesu
- TeraNovaLP

Development
-----------

[](#development)

[![JetBrain](https://user-images.githubusercontent.com/9166451/126047249-9e5bdc63-ae91-4082-bca5-ffe271b421da.png)](https://user-images.githubusercontent.com/9166451/126047249-9e5bdc63-ae91-4082-bca5-ffe271b421da.png)Jikan's development is powered by [JetBrain's Open Source License](https://jb.gg/OpenSource)A shoutout to their amazing products and for supporting Jikan since early versions!

---

DISCLAIMER
==========

[](#disclaimer)

- Jikan is not affiliated with MyAnimeList.net
- You are responsible for the usage of this API. Please be respectful towards MyAnimeList's [Terms Of Service](https://myanimelist.net/about/terms_of_use)

###  Health Score

67

—

FairBetter than 100% of packages

Maintenance83

Actively maintained with recent releases

Popularity51

Moderate usage in the ecosystem

Community35

Small or concentrated contributor base

Maturity87

Battle-tested with a long release history

 Bus Factor1

Top contributor holds 77.8% of commits — single point of failure

How is this calculated?**Maintenance (25%)** — Last commit recency, latest release date, and issue-to-star ratio. Uses a 2-year decay window.

**Popularity (30%)** — Total and monthly downloads, GitHub stars, and forks. Logarithmic scaling prevents top-heavy scores.

**Community (15%)** — Contributors, dependents, forks, watchers, and maintainers. Measures real ecosystem engagement.

**Maturity (30%)** — Project age, version count, PHP version support, and release stability.

###  Release Activity

Cadence

Every ~20 days

Recently: every ~14 days

Total

157

Last Release

65d ago

Major Versions

v2.19.0 → v3.0.0-rc.22022-01-26

2.19.4.x-dev → v3.0.0-rc.42022-05-20

v3.3.2 → v4.0.02022-10-23

v4.0.12 → v5.0.0-alpha2025-04-10

v4.0.13 → v5.0.0-alpha.22026-01-18

PHP version history (7 changes)v1.16.0PHP ^7.0

v2.0.0-rc.1PHP ^7.1

v3.0.0-betaPHP ^7.4

v3.0.0-beta.5PHP ^7.4|^8.0

v3.0.0-rc.5PHP ^8.0

v5.0.0-alphaPHP ^8.2

v5.0.0-alpha.2PHP ^8.4

### Community

Maintainers

![](https://www.gravatar.com/avatar/f3ccee7a71ca30b6ff0fb1e69962b21eeadd801733c1be30cf89e9f4910e802f?d=identicon)[irfan-dahir](/maintainers/irfan-dahir)

---

Top Contributors

[![irfan-dahir](https://avatars.githubusercontent.com/u/9166451?v=4)](https://github.com/irfan-dahir "irfan-dahir (984 commits)")[![janvernieuwe](https://avatars.githubusercontent.com/u/7813447?v=4)](https://github.com/janvernieuwe "janvernieuwe (161 commits)")[![pushrbx](https://avatars.githubusercontent.com/u/6832715?v=4)](https://github.com/pushrbx "pushrbx (37 commits)")[![nerg4l](https://avatars.githubusercontent.com/u/4079392?v=4)](https://github.com/nerg4l "nerg4l (21 commits)")[![N0D4N](https://avatars.githubusercontent.com/u/50947930?v=4)](https://github.com/N0D4N "N0D4N (11 commits)")[![miraris](https://avatars.githubusercontent.com/u/13337073?v=4)](https://github.com/miraris "miraris (10 commits)")[![rjd22](https://avatars.githubusercontent.com/u/160743?v=4)](https://github.com/rjd22 "rjd22 (9 commits)")[![purarue](https://avatars.githubusercontent.com/u/7804791?v=4)](https://github.com/purarue "purarue (6 commits)")[![ToshY](https://avatars.githubusercontent.com/u/31921460?v=4)](https://github.com/ToshY "ToshY (4 commits)")[![firrthecreator](https://avatars.githubusercontent.com/u/210286441?v=4)](https://github.com/firrthecreator "firrthecreator (4 commits)")[![purplepinapples](https://avatars.githubusercontent.com/u/45589728?v=4)](https://github.com/purplepinapples "purplepinapples (3 commits)")[![ivanovishado](https://avatars.githubusercontent.com/u/17692634?v=4)](https://github.com/ivanovishado "ivanovishado (2 commits)")[![scrutinizer-auto-fixer](https://avatars.githubusercontent.com/u/6253494?v=4)](https://github.com/scrutinizer-auto-fixer "scrutinizer-auto-fixer (2 commits)")[![xy137](https://avatars.githubusercontent.com/u/33620868?v=4)](https://github.com/xy137 "xy137 (1 commits)")[![abhinavk99](https://avatars.githubusercontent.com/u/24740091?v=4)](https://github.com/abhinavk99 "abhinavk99 (1 commits)")[![adiirfan](https://avatars.githubusercontent.com/u/17490040?v=4)](https://github.com/adiirfan "adiirfan (1 commits)")[![azeemhassni](https://avatars.githubusercontent.com/u/6503258?v=4)](https://github.com/azeemhassni "azeemhassni (1 commits)")[![Chortowod](https://avatars.githubusercontent.com/u/56088204?v=4)](https://github.com/Chortowod "Chortowod (1 commits)")[![glugg23](https://avatars.githubusercontent.com/u/33464273?v=4)](https://github.com/glugg23 "glugg23 (1 commits)")[![ribeirogab](https://avatars.githubusercontent.com/u/44847326?v=4)](https://github.com/ribeirogab "ribeirogab (1 commits)")

---

Tags

animeapijsonlibrarymangamyanimelistmyanimelist-apiparsingphppsr-2psr-4restrest-phpscraper

###  Code Quality

TestsPHPUnit

Code StylePHP CS Fixer

### Embed Badge

![Health badge](/badges/jikan-me-jikan/health.svg)

```
[![Health](https://phpackages.com/badges/jikan-me-jikan/health.svg)](https://phpackages.com/packages/jikan-me-jikan)
```

###  Alternatives

[twilio/sdk

A PHP wrapper for Twilio's API

1.6k92.9M272](/packages/twilio-sdk)[dfridrich/ares

Communication with ARES (Czech business register)

24401.0k2](/packages/dfridrich-ares)[reliqarts/laravel-scavenger

The most integrated web scraper package for Laravel.

1571.5k](/packages/reliqarts-laravel-scavenger)

PHPackages © 2026

[Directory](/)[Categories](/categories)[Trending](/trending)[Changelog](/changelog)[Analyze](/analyze)
